St Mary's, Cadogan Street, Catholic church in Chelsea, London, England
Description
St Mary's is a Catholic church on Cadogan Street in Chelsea, designed in the Victorian Gothic style with distinctive architectural features. The building displays intricate stonework, colored glass windows, and a prominent bell tower that rises above street level.
History
This church was built between 1877 and 1879 as part of London's Victorian religious construction boom. It received Grade II* listed status in 1969, marking official recognition of its architectural importance.
